MYSQL打卡第一天

MYSQL打卡第一天

数据库基础知识

数据库定义

数据库( Database )是按照数据结构组织存储管理数据的仓库

关系型数据库

Relational Database:是创建在关系模型基础上的数据库,借助于集合代数等数学概念和方法来处理数据库中的数据

二维表

table: 在关系模型中,数据结构表示为一个二维表,一个关系就是一个二维表(但不是任意一个二维表都能表示一个关系,例如两个元组的候选键相同即表中的任意两行相同,就不能表示一个关系),二维表名就是关系名。表中的第一行通常称为属性名,表中的每一个元组和属性都是不可再分的,且元组的次序是无关紧要的。

line: 一行(=元组,或记录)是一组相关的数据,例如一条用户订阅的数据

row: 一列(数据元素) 包含了相同的数据, 例如邮政编码的数据

主键

主键是唯一的。一个数据表中只能包含一个主键。你可以使用主键来查询数据

外键

外键用于关联两个表


MySQL数据库管理系统

数据库

数据库(database)是一些关联表(table)的集合。

数据表

表(table)是数据的矩阵。在一个数据库中的表看起来像一个简单的电子表格。

视图

视图表(View)是在关系数据库中,将一组查询指令构成的结果集,组合成可查询的数据表的一种数据库对象。与数据表不同的是,数据表是一种实体结构(Physical Structure),但视图表是一种虚拟结构(Virtual Structure),在实体数据表中的改变都可以立刻反映在视图表中,不过部分数据库管理系统也支持具更新能力的视图表(Updatable View)。

存储过程

存储程序(Stored Procedure),又称为存储过程,是一种在数据库中存储复杂程序,以便外部程序调用的一种数据库对象,它可以视为数据库中的一种函数或子程序。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值